In the wake of the ongoing conflict involving Israel and Hamas militants operating from the Gaza Strip, Sweden has been experiencing a rash of anti-Semitic attacks throughout the country. Such is the escalation in incidents against Jews that Swedish police have put themselves on heightened alert, and are closely watching prominent Jewish sites. Read the full story

Norway’s government has voted to send NOK 30 million worth of humanitarian relief to Gaza in the wake of Israeli attacks on the region. Norway’s Foreign Minister Jonas Gahr Stoere stated: “We are extremely concerned about the precarious humanitarian situation in Gaza.” He added that it is essential to guarantee the aid actually reaches those in Gaza who need it. A Palestinian gunman shot and injured two Israeli men who were working at a shopping centre in the Danish town of Odense, 105 miles west of Copenhagen. Both Israeli men were in their 20s, according to police spokesman Lars Thede, who refused to speculate on the likelihood that the shootings were a response to Israel’s attacks on Gaza.
